RE is a good way to make money. It is passive income and you paid every month. It is nice to have the ability to live for free rent. If you manage 10 houses you will have a doctor's salary.

>> No.54935056

And like every time you post this thread, you don't realize how taxing it is to be a landlord
You think you will easily be able to acquire ideal renters, not realizing the process is expensive, stressful, and guarantees nothing

You have to learn the process of eviction, deposits, background checks, credit checks, income checks, land rules, and all the other baggage that comes with being a landlord

>> No.54935145

>>54935056
That is all the job of the property manager. Dear god for the love of all that is good and holy, if you are an investor, get a property manager. It is worth it.
